Father said:
Is there a freeware program that will allow multiple photos to be
stitched together as one?

Autostitch http://www.cs.ubc.ca/~mbrown/autostitch/autostitch.html
either works or it doesn't, which means that you can't tweak anything
beyond basic program parameters - no fiddling with positions and such.

Furtunately, it works amazingly well.


I'm not sure that it counts as true freeware though:

***
The version of Autostitch on this website is a demo only. Individuals
or companies are free to use images that they generate using the demo
version of Autostitch without restriction or royalties so long as they
acknowledge the use of Autostitch in such works. A commercial license
to Autostitch provides access to the patent, source code, technical
support and updates
***

Not only that, but at the bottom of the page it says "The demo version
of Autostitch uses sperical projection and is capable of stitching full
view 360 x 180 degree panoramas (everything visible from a point).
Cylindrical and planar projections are not supported in the demo version."

PTStitcher might be worth a try:

http://www.path.unimelb.edu.au/~dersch/

I haven't tried it though. On the other hand, it looks pretty
interesting and has lots of other features so I downloaded it and
unzipped it.

You should download where it says "Windows Version 2.6b1, includes Gimp
plug-in" under "Download PanoTools 2.6:" if you're running Windows. The
Panotools package includes PTStitcher.
